Output 753f9a306f31c7a153e2a338fbb7813f75f8585dcf62b6381d079657371ab2be:70

value
129114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b517198fad637b035f839eb28ddf2dc7f1151e29 OP_EQUAL
address
3JCXuGep6U1QMKBtvkw2Y97nBoqXXLqkE1
transaction
753f9a306f31c7a153e2a338fbb7813f75f8585dcf62b6381d079657371ab2be